'Warships Can Sink': Khamenei Fires 3 Warnings At Trump Amid US-Iran Talks

As US-Iran negotiations loom, tensions escalate following stark warnings from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ei directed at President Donald Trump. Despite Trump's optimistic remarks suggesting that Iran is keen on reaching a diplomatic agreement, Khamenei's rhetoric indicates a more aggressive stance. He emphasized the vulnerabilities of US naval forces, stating that 'warships can sink,' thereby underscoring Iran's military readiness and resolve. This statement comes amid ongoing discussions aimed at addressing the complexities of nuclear agreements and regional security concerns. The contrasting messages from US and Iranian leadership highlight the fragile nature of these talks and the potential for renewed hostilities if mutual trust cannot be established. Khamenei's firm stance signals Iran's unwillingness to back down under pressure, setting the stage for a difficult negotiation process ahead. As both sides prepare for dialogue, the international community watches closely, hoping for a peaceful resolution to longstanding tensions.
